BMGT 364 - QUIZ 1, WEEK 2 Q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S 2024 Organizational behavior - a field of study that investigates the impact individuals, groups, and structure have on behavior within organizations, for the purpose of applying such knowledge toward improving organizational effectiveness Human Resources - looks at things like hiring protocols, training designs and legal compliance Strategic management - focus on product choices and industry characteristics that affect an organizations profitability Diversity - any characteristic that makes people different from one another Surface level diversity - observable attributes such as age, race and gender Deep level diversity - differences in personality, attitudes and values inclusion - when viewpoints among different people are included and valued Generational cohorts - individuals born around the same time who share distinctive social or historical life events during critical development periods Work values - outcomes people desire and feel they should attain through work stereotyping - judging someone on the basis of ones perception of the group to which the person belongs stereotype threat - the degree to which we internally agree with generally negative stereotypes perceptions of our group discrimination - noting a difference between things which in itself isn't necessarily bad discriminatory policies or practices - denial of equal opportunity to perform or unequal rewards for performance sexual harassment - unwanted sexual advances and other verbal or physical conduct of a sexual nature that creates a hostile or offensive work environment intimidation - overt threats or bullying directed at members of a specific group of employees mockery and insults - jokes of negative stereotypes: sometimes the result of a joke being taken too far exclusion - exclusion of certain people from job opportunities, social events, discussions etc incivility - disrespectful treatment affirmative action - social policy aimed at reducing the effects of prior discrimination by taking extra effort to attract and retain minority employees cognitive dissonance - tension from incompatibility between behavior and attitudes perception - a process by which individuals organize and interpret their sensory impressions in order to give meaning to their environment attribution theory - perceivers try to attribute the observed behavior to a type of cause (internal or external) internal cause - behavior is believed to be under the personal control of the individual external cause - the person is forced into the behavior by outside events/ causes determinants of attribution - -distinctiveness -consensus -consistency distinctiveness - whether an individual displays different behaviors in different situations consensus - does everyone who faces a similar situation respond in the same way as the individual did? consistency - does the person respond the same way over time? fundamental attribution error - tendency to under estimate the influence of external factors and overestimate that of internal factors self serving bias - occurs when individuals over estimate their own (intern) influence on successes and overestimate the external influences on their failures selective perception - a perceptual filtering process based on interests, background and attitude halo effect - drawing a general impression based on a single characteristic contrast effects - our reaction if influences by other we have recently encountered rational decision making model - 1) define the problem 2) identify the decision criteria 3) allocate weights to the criteria 4) develop alternatives 5) evaluate alternatives 6) select best alternative bounded rationality - constructing simplified models that extract the essential features from problems without capturing all their complexity confirmation bias - seeking out information that reaffirms our past choices and discounting information that contradicts past judgments
